Orrell U15's v Burnage U15's
The pitches at home for Orrell this week were still not up to scratch after all the rain, so St Judes ARUFC very kindly hosted us for a game against Burnage.
As soon as the game got underway it was clear Burnage were a team in the development stages, however, they never gave up and stayed resilient until the last.
Orrell were 38-7 up at half time after a superb hat trick from Seb, a great try from Paddy, and a cracker from Orrell's Captain, Mason. Three of the first half tries were deftly converted by Ethan. Burnage not to be out done managed to get over the line just before the half time whistle. Leaving the half time score at 38-7
During the game some of the Orrell players - Jack M, Will T, Ethan, Mason, and Seb, joined the Burnage team to even things up a bit, and to their credit, got stuck in and gave it their best - especially Mason - who did a fantastic job of rallying the Burnage side with his positive affirmations!
In the second half again though, the tries came in regular succession for Orrell. First from Justin after an impressive run, a hat trick for Alex this time, and another try on the scoreboard for Seb. Four of the tries in the second half were skilfully converted by Joe, and one by Alex. Burnage, though never gave up, and spurred on by Mason, they scored a good team try from a rolling maul in the last few minutes. Although the final score 71-14 looks on paper, like a white wash, both teams really enjoyed it, and the sportsmanship from both sides was exemplary.
